Let me explain: if you zoom in on the photo you will see the Capitolio in the distance, which is in Old Havana. Here we are ‘almost’ on the border between Vedado and Cerro neighbourhoods. To the left of the Capitolio you will see a building covered with a veil. That's because it is still under repair. A long time ago I published a photo of it like this. It is the church on Calle Reina in Centro Habana. The building to the right of the Capitolio is at the entrance to Chinatown and is the Telecommunications Museum.
And this one with the palm tree at the front is the José Martí National Library. 😁
I did not take pictures of the José Martí monument. The sun was very annoying towards that area and it was not going to have a good result.
I then pointed my camera towards where three of the cars were turning and that was the route I had to follow to go down the Paseo Avenue and finally reach the Vedado neighbourhood, where I had a snack and a large mug of beer.
In other words, the cars were going to pass in front of the José Martí Memorial, which is 112.75 metres to the top tower and 141.995 metres to the lighthouses and flags. So this monument is the highest point in the City of Havana... we will go up some other time. This is just so that you could situate yourself in space. Hahaha...😅
That building you see behind is the offices of the Home Office. Passers-by are not allowed to take photos around there.
I can tell you that Revolution Square is one of the largest squares in the world (72,000 square metres) used for political and public events, and it has been the scene of many historical events. When I was a photojournalist, I often had to cover the May Day celebrations here.
